What to leave unmaxed post-Justice

I'm assuming:
1st: Double Stab
2nd: Wind Talisman
3rd: Triple Throw or Expert Throwing Stars
4th: Sudden Raid, obv

I feel like Wind Talisman would be useful in later jobs since it's a rush skill, meanwhile Shuriken Burst gets replaced by Shade Split (amirite?)

Also I can't decide what in 3rd Job is more useless: Since Expert Throwing Stars doesn't activate with QT or when Shadow Stars is up and it only boosts 3 skills that you won't use that often, it's probably not too good. However, it does boost Wind Talisman, which appears to be useful in 4th Job Meanwhile, Triple Throw gets replaced after you put 1 point in QT.

TripleBladez

1st job: Double Stab (level 1)
2nd job: Shuriken Burst (level 11)
3rd job: TT (level 1)
4th job: Sudden Raid (level 28)

Personally, I don't know if Wind Talisman can rush LHC mobs (kMSers can't confirm because their LHC mobs were turned into normal monsters), but it's a definite skill worth maxing as you'd use it frequently in 4th job. Extra goodness if it does! Shuriken Burst is replaced by Shade Split definitely.

For 3rd job, definitely TT. You won't ever use it for training or bossing once you get QT. ETSH is very effective now. The "next hit is 100% critical when ETSH activates" is at a 20% chance (also recharging 1 star, lol) when maxed. Right now, that effect only works when you have Shadow Stars off. In Justice, the effect works even if you have Shadow Stars on (it just doesn't recharge 1 star, but who cares when you can actually do 100% criticals). The extra damage that Wind Talisman gains from it is also another good reason to max it, lol.
